How to control Powerpoint from Android using Shareit
In this tutorial, I am going to share how to control PPT
from Android using Shareit. Lets go with the step by step procedure.
·
Of course, first thing you need to do to control
PPT from Android is to download Shareit on your Android Phone and PC. Search
Shareit in playstore and google it to download on PC.
· Install the shareit setup file on your PC.
· Now open Shareit from your desktop. Start with entering your name and image and save.
· Click on options menu(top right of shareit) on Android.
· You will find "Connect to PC". Tap on that.

· Open shareit on your PC and open options menu and click on "Receive"
· You will find your PC name on Android. Connect to your computer.
· Now your device will we connected to PC.
· Now you will find option PPT control on the Android Screen once it is connected to PC.
· Open a PPT on your PC and now control the PPT slides from Android device.
· You are done.
